Job Description :
As an Intelligence Analyst supporting operations of a national defense program space warfighting mission, you will be responsible for providing actionable data through briefed intelligence reports that inform decision-makers and broader Intelligence Community of counterspace (kinetic and non-kinetic) threats and assessed vulnerabilities to space & ground assets conducting 24/7 mission protection operations. This Intel Operations Support position is best filled by an expert on terrestrial and on-orbit counterspace threats, capable of guiding research and shaping assessments with team members working in a space operations-focused Intelligence Division. You will work closely with flight safety and mission protection staff and support Indication & Warning (I&W) system integration efforts that progress database accuracy and efficiencies in mission execution. Additionally, the successful candidate will continuously endeavor to close organizational knowledge gaps in an ever-changing space domain environment via committed collaboration, expert collection analysis and balanced resource tasking.
Responsibilities:
• Monitor live operations, organize and analyze pertinent IC data to brief and disseminate reports across staff and decision-makers across space ops centers
• Research and employ an operational mindset when developing intel assessments and build solutions toward improved organizational space domain awareness
• Support training development as well as strategic and exercise planning efforts
• Collaborate frequently across divisions (i.e., flight safety, plans, mission protection, strategy and plans, engineering etc.) and respond to object and assessment inquiries
• Maintain crew certification standards and system expertise to execute real world event procedures and exercise scenarios in accordance with approved checklists
• Support daily mission protection operations; update briefs and monitor all significant recent space related and mission-impacting threat activity
• Support 24/7 crew shift operations during events and periods of high ops tempo
• Lead and/or attend meetings as required; provide space intelligence knowledge as a resource to senior military and civilian government customers
Required Qualifications:
• 2+ years' relevant experience working in intelligence community and/or military Intel career fields with 4-year degree; 4 years of relevant experience in lieu of degree; or 1-year relevant experience with Graduate degree in related fields i.e., Intelligence Studies, Strategic Intelligence, Intelligence Analysis
• Active TS/SCI with adjudicated CI Poly or willingness to submit to polygraph examination
Preferred Qualifications:
• Advanced knowledge of foreign/domestic space & ground system threat capabilities
• 8+ years' experience working Defensive Space Control, Intelligence Analysis roles
• 2+ years' prior National Reconnaissance Office (NRO) experience
• All-source Intelligence and Collection Requirements experience
• Intermediate or advanced understanding of orbital mechanics and mission applications
• Previous participation in joint, interagency-level exercise planning and execution
• Experience building & briefing (PowerPoint) and working with military and civilian leaders
Security Clearance:
This position requires a TS/SCI clearance with adjudicated CI Polygraph.
